About Kew 3101

The size of Kew is approximately 10.5 square kilometres. It has 37 parks covering nearly 18.0% of total area. The population of Kew in 2016 was 24605 people. By 2021 the population was 24499 showing a population decline of 0.4%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Kew is 50-59 years. Households in Kew are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ying over $4000 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Kew work in a professional occupation.In 2021, 68.50% of the homes in Kew were owner-occupied compared with 66.10% in 2016.

Kew has 14,095 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Kew have seen a 12.80%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 12.51% increase. As at 31 December 2025:

  • The median value for Houses in Kew is $2,758,758 while the median value for Units is $901,711.
  • Houses have a median rent of $970 while Units have a median rent of $620.
